Instead of committing to a full rooftop installation, homeowners can place a compact solar kit on a balcony or patio, connect it to a small inverter and plug it into a standard outlet. Renter-Friendly Investment: Unlike rooftop installations, balcony solar panels require no permanent modifications, landlord permissions, or building permits in most cases. According to the International Energy Agency (IEA)'s forecast, China will fully electrify its railway system by 2050. However, the development of electrified railways is limited in the weak areas of China's power grid.
